3M MATERIAL SAFETY DATA SHEET Scotch Brand #8959 Filament Tape
SECTION 5: FIRE FIGHTING MEASURES
5.1 FLAMMABLE PROPERTIES
5.2 EXTINGUISHING MEDIA
Ordinary combustible material. Use fire extinguishers with class A extinguishing agents (e.g., water, foam). Use fire extinguishers
with class B extinguishing agents (e.g., dry chemical, carbon dioxide).
5.3 PROTECTION OF FIRE FIGHTERS
Special Fire Fighting Procedures: Wear full protective clothing, including helmet, self-contained, positive pressure or pressure
demand breathing apparatus, bunker coat and pants, bands around arms, waist and legs, face mask, and protective covering for
exposed areas of the head.
Unusual Fire and Explosion Hazards: No unusual fire or explosion hazards are anticipated.
Accidental Release Measures: Not applicable.
